Overview Registered Nurse Clinical Reviewers are responsible for reviewing medical records and other documents to ensure accuracy and compliance with regulations. They are responsible for providing feedback to healthcare providers and other stakeholders on the quality of care provided. They must be knowledgeable of medical terminology, coding, and regulatory requirements. Detailed Job Description Registered Nurse Clinical Reviewers are responsible for reviewing medical records and other documents to ensure accuracy and compliance with regulations. They must be knowledgeable of medical terminology, coding, and regulatory requirements. They must be able to interpret and analyze medical records and other documents to ensure accuracy and compliance with regulations. They must be able to provide feedback to healthcare providers and other stakeholders on the quality of care provided. They must be able to identify and address any discrepancies or errors in the medical records. They must be able to communicate effectively with healthcare providers and other stakeholders.
